Thomas KIRKBRIDE

Regimental number534
Place of birthWilcannia New South Wales
ReligionChurch of England
OccupationHorsebreaker
Marital statusSingle
Age at embarkation27
Next of kinSister, Mrs. W. Northcote, 14 Bishopgate Street, Wickham, Newcastle, New South Wales
Enlistment date28 August 1914
Rank on enlistmentPrivate
Unit name2nd Light Horse Regiment, C Squadron
AWM Embarkation Roll number10/7/1
Embarkation detailsUnit embarked from Brisbane, Queensland, on board HMAT A15 Star Of England on 24 September 1914
Rank from Nominal RollSergeant
Unit from Nominal Roll2nd Light Horse Regiment
Recommendations (Medals and Awards)

Mention in Despatches


Awarded, and promulgated, 'London Gazette', Supplement, No. 29845 (1 December 1916); 'Commonwealth Gazette' No. 62 (19 April 1917)

FateReturned to Australia 22 January 1917
Medals

Distinguished Conduct Medal

'For conspicuous gallantry in action. He handled his troop under very heavy fire, displaying great courage and marked skill.'
Source: 'Commonwealth Gazette' No. 62
Date: 19 April 1917

Cross of Karageorge - 1st Class (with swords) (Serbia)


Source: 'Commonwealth Gazette' No. 169
Date: 4 October 1917

Date of death16 July 1963
Place of burialRoma Cemetery
